Ask the Experts

Cabot Profit Booster

Question: Thanks for the today’s Profit Booster update. I have a question on another idea that is not covered by you yet.I thinking of doing a covered call on the Nikola stock(NKLA) which has a lot of option activity. I was thinking of buying the NKLA stock at around $64 and sell to open $70 strike call (expiring June 26th) for $2.70, or a net price of $61.3. The maximum return per contract would be 14.3% in one week. I noticed that I can get the similar >10% return every week with this hot NKLA stock. What would be your recommendation? Does it sound like a good idea? Do you think it’s a safe and good strategy?

Jacob: Safe no, and risky yes. But you are getting paid a nice premium to take that risk. In essence you are selling insurance into an oncoming hurricane.Truth be told in a hot stock like NKLA I could see the stock $40 lower, or $40 higher .. you just never know. Playing covered calls in these stocks aren’t my favorite, but that does not mean your trade idea won’t work.

Question: Thanks for this summary, great results! Just a question about one of my positions. I was actually called away on my LSCC position yesterday, 6/17, rather than at tomorrow’s expiration. I didn’t mind, as I locked in a gain of about 10% in just over a month, but just curious how often something like that happens. Any insight is appreciate. Thanks as always

Jacob: From time to time a trader will exercise his calls early ... for what reason I don’t know. Though if I were to speculate the trader wants to take ownership of the stock position, so he exercises his right to buy the stock from you. That being said, it doesn’t matter to you as it essentially locks in your profit a day or two early.
